The Shubra El Kheima Criminal Court, Fourth District, sentenced each of the defendants to life imprisonment and fined each of the defendants an amount of 100,000 pounds, after convicting them of trafficking in heroin and possessing a firearm and ammunition without a license in the Second District, Shubra El Kheima, Qalyubia Governorate.

The ruling was issued under the chairmanship of Counselor Dr. Reda Ahmed Eid, and the membership of Counselors Mustafa Rashad Mahmoud Mustafa, Muhammad Abdel Moez Al-Ghamrawi, Muhammad Hosni Al-Dabaa, and the Secretary Assem Tayel.

The details of the case go back to when the Public Prosecution referred the accused, Ibrahim A.H.M. (24 years old – worker), and Ziad A.R.A.A. (21 years old – worker), in felony No. 10029 of 2025, Second District, Shubra Al-Kheima, registered under No. 2156 of 2025, all of South Banha, to accuse them of trafficking in the essence of the heroin drug, one of the “Andazole” derivatives. Carboxamide” for the purpose of trafficking in cases other than those authorized by law, on February 12, 2028, in the Second Division, Shubra Al-Kheima.

The referral order also attributed to the first defendant his possession and possession of an unloaded firearm (a single cartridge) without a license, and ammunition consisting of a birdshot used on the same weapon, without a permit for possession or possession.

Investigations revealed that the second accused possessed the same firearm and ammunition through the first accused, without being licensed to do so, as proven in the investigation papers.
